  12. How's stat?!published at 18:53 British Summer Time 10 August

    Soham Sarkhel
    CricViz analyst

    While backing away against pace, Harry Brook has scored 77 runs in the men's Hundred at a strike rate of 203. No other batter has scored as many runs with that particular movement.

  19. How's stat?!published at 18:42 British Summer Time 10 August

    Soham Sarkhel
    CricViz analyst

    This has been Graham Clark's best year in terms of returns in T20s. He has scored 840 runs in 28 innings at an average of 31 while maintaining a strike rate of 154.

    2025 is also the first time he was selected in an overseas T20 tournament, emerging as the third-highest run scorer and the highest scoring overseas batter in the Bangladesh Premier League.
